This one and one half story side gabled house features a rectangular shaped plan configuration, a stucco and clapboard exterior, a wood trim and an asphalt shingled gable roof. Stucco covers the formerly fieldstone exterior walls. The gothic windows have twice been enlarged.

The fieldstone house, used as a convent, is associated with Father Rehrl and the Sisters of St. Agnes. It is part of a group of buildings, including a rectory (WT 20/19), a convent (WT 48/6), and a barn (WT 48/5). Owned by the Washington County Historical Society, run as a historic site.
